Sažetak
This paper presents a hybrid spectral domain – UTD method (UTD – Uniform Theory of Diffraction) and its application to the analysis of both singly and doubly curved convex antennas. The idea is to accelerate and expand the application of the spectral domain method using UTD method. Spectral domain method is a rigorous approach applicable to various multilayered canonical structures, but electrically large and arbitrary convex surfaces represent a serious limitation to its use. By implementing UTD method in specific parts of the spectral domain algorithm, a significant acceleration is achieved when analyzing electrically large antenna arrays. Furthermore the possibility to analyze a wide range of multilayered convex structures is also achieved, which would be very difficult using only UTD method. Hence, using the developed method it is possible to analyze large multilayered conformal antennas with high accuracy and speed.
